function closeLayer(){
	overlay.hide();
}

 //trim functions
function jtrim(value) {
	return LTrim(RTrim(value));
}
function trim(value) {
	return LTrim(RTrim(value));
}
// Removes leading whitespaces
function LTrim(value) {
	var re = /\s*((\S+\s*)*)/;
	return value.replace(re, "$1");
}
// Removes ending whitespaces
function RTrim(value) {
	var re = /((\s*\S+)*)\s*/;
	return value.replace(re, "$1");
}
function DisplayMsg(Msg,ID,uId,GrpId){
	var content = '';
	content +='	<table width="400" align="center" cellpadding="0" cellspacing="0" border="0" class="borderRed">';	
	content +='		<tr>';
	content +='			<td colspan="0" class="TextNavigation" bgcolor="#549a04">GROUP JOIN REQUEST</td>';
	content +='			<td color="#CCCCCC" align="right" bgcolor="#549a04"><img src="../images/close.gif" onclick="closeLayer()"></td>';
	content +='		</tr>';
	content +='		<tr bgcolor="#f0f0f0">';
	content +='			<td width="400" height="100" align="center" colspan="2">';
	content +='				<table width="100%" border="0" cellpadding="5" cellspacing="0 class="borderRed">';
	content +='					<tr>';
	content +='						<td align="center">' + Msg + '</td>';
	content +='					</tr>';
	if(ID != '0'){
		content +='					<tr>';
		content +='						<td align="center">';
		content +='							<input type="button" name="Yes" value="Yes" onclick=UpdateGroupUserRequest("'+uId+'","'+GrpId+'")>';
		content +='							<input type="button" name="No" value="No" onclick="closeLayer()">';
		content +='						</td>';
		content +='					</tr>';
	}
	content +='				</table>';
	content +='			</td>';
	content +='		</tr>';
	content +='	</table>';
			var this_overlay = document.getElementById("Grp");
			this_overlay.innerHTML = content;
			overlay = new YAHOO.widget.Overlay("Grp", { xy:[100,50],
			visible:true,
            width:"500px",
            fixedcenter: true});
				overlay.render();
                overlay.show();
}

// Add user to my group
function AddUser(uId,GrpUId){
	    uri = "../group/addUser.php";
	    dataString = "uId=" + uId + "&GrpUId=" + GrpUId + "&InviteId=" + GrpUId;
	    userGroupDataHandler.getGroupData(uri,dataString,'AddUserToGrp',uId,GrpUId);
}
// other than group user requesting to group user for joining
function AddGroup(uId,GrpUId){
	    uri = "../group/addUser.php";
	    dataString = "uId=" + GrpUId + "&GrpUId=" + uId + "&InviteId=" + GrpUId;
	    userGroupDataHandler.getGroupData(uri,dataString,'AddInToGrp',uId,GrpUId);
}
function UpdateGroupUserRequest(uId,GrpUId){
	    uri = "../group/updateGroupUserRequest.php";
	    dataString = "uId=" + uId + "&GrpUId=" + GrpUId;
	    userGroupDataHandler.getGroupData(uri,dataString,'UpdateUserToGrp');
}
function submitIt(frmName){
	var comfList = document.forms[frmName].elements["change[]"];
   	if (comfList.length) {
       	var selected = false;
   		for (var i=0; i < comfList.length; i++) {
       		if (comfList[i].checked) {
           		selected = true;  
           		break;
       		}
   		}
  		if (! selected) {
      		alert('Please select the box.');
      		return false;
   		}else {
       		document.forms[frmName].submit();
       		return true;
   		}
  	}else{
    	if (comfList.checked) {
        	document.forms[frmName].submit();
        	return true;
       	}else {
	    	alert('Please select the box.');
	    	return false;
      	}
	}
}

